Background on Sarah Ferguson

Sarah Ferguson, often styled as Sarah, Duchess of York, is a British member of the extended royal family and former wife of Prince Andrew, Duke of York. Born on 15 August 1959 in London, she has engaged in public roles, charities, and media projects over many years. Clarifying the Relationship

Sarah Ferguson and Prince Andrew were married from 1986 to 1996, making them former spouses and the parents of two daughters, Princess Beatrice and Princess Eugenie. Their marriage was a high-profile royal union and ended in divorce following years of public and private challenges. Since the divorce, both have continued distinct public lives, with Sarah remaining active in charity and media, and Prince Andrew stepping back from public duties in recent years amid legal matters. Their ongoing relationship is characterized by shared parenting responsibilities and mutual attendance at family events.

Key Relationship Milestones

Notable points in the timeline of Sarah Ferguson and Prince Andrew help frame their connection in a factual, time-bound manner. These milestones are drawn from reputable reporting and official records where possible.

Milestones at a Glance

Date or PeriodEventWhy It Matters
1986MarriageFormal union that brought widespread media attention and public interest
1988, 1990Birth of daughters Beatrice and EugenieChildren born during the marriage, central to their ongoing family relationship
1996DivorceLegal separation that reshaped their public roles and family dynamic
2011–2023Princess milestones (weddings, public appearances)Both parents have attended key family events, reflecting continued joint parenting
